Output e72089ed5461c8e5ffaabea25f61ab7bc59d4f5d3b15933ee2a8553f3d0f6c75:3

value
40875298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ed5e539dcda265e61542501e104fa4786ab6bb OP_EQUAL
address
MPJN7JoFnXxEgrHWT1d7Sa2GGCDDRRMJsh
transaction
e72089ed5461c8e5ffaabea25f61ab7bc59d4f5d3b15933ee2a8553f3d0f6c75
spent
true